What the Filing Says About EMPLOYEE BENEFIT PLAN OF SUNSHINE COMMUNITY HEALTH CENTER INCORPORATED
EMPLOYEE BENEFIT PLAN OF SUNSHINE COMMUNITY HEALTH CENTER INCORPORATED is a Other retirement plan sponsored by SUNSHINE COMMUNITY HEALTH CENTER INCORPORATED, headquartered in Alaska. As of the 2024 Form 5500 filing, the plan reports $5M in total end-of-year assets and covers 77 participants across the Healthcare & Social Assistance industry. The sponsor's EIN on file with the U.S. Department of Labor is 920117838, and the plan has been effective since 2008-01-01. Its filing status is currently FILING RECEIVED.
Year over year, total assets moved from $4M at the beginning of 2024 to $5M at year-end — a gain of 7.5%. Net assets (after liabilities) closed the year at $5M, with reported net income of $326K driven by investment returns, contributions received, and benefit payments during the period. These figures reflect what the plan administrator certified on Schedule H or Schedule I of the Form 5500 annual return and can be compared against 2 prior plan-year filings from the same sponsor shown below.
Asset totals and participant counts reflect a single plan year snapshot and can change materially with market conditions, plan mergers, or workforce changes. Fields such as "net income" include both realized investment performance and contribution/distribution flows — a single-year figure does not by itself indicate plan health or participant outcomes.
